All over the world girls are at risk because of their young age and their gender. They are at risk of being married before the age of 18. They are at risk of violence and harassment from men and boys in every space they occupy, including their home, their school, their refugee camp and their city. They are at risk of being denied the opportunity to access a secondary education, to gain the skills and training they need to work and to exercise control over their sexual and reproductive health.

The role
Responsible for overseeing the financial management; ensuring internal financial control, financial reporting and analysis, business planning process and people management. S/he leads the financial services provided within Plan International Bangladesh which has an annual budget of approximately €24m. In additional to this she/he also oversee organisations emergency response budget in Cox’s Bazar approximately €6m per annum. S/he is the approver of financial transactions up to €100,000 or as varied by the prevailing financial authorisation matrix. Based at country office this position ensures supports to the Plan’s program and projects areas throughout the country. The major responsibilities of the position are:

  • Manage and develop excellent and high performing finance team within the country
  • Provide effective and efficient financial advice, information and strategic support to the organisation
  • Ensure financial data validity while budgeting, planning and reporting and share data within the scheduled timeline
  • Monitor the accuracy of financial reporting and cash management and ensure all policies and procedures are established aligning with compliance
  • Implement Plan International Bangladesh’s partnership policy and Finance & Administrative Guideline

About Plan International
Plan International is an independent development and humanitarian organization that advances children’s rights and equality for girls. Plan International envisages a world in which all children and young people realise their full potential, a vision now shared by the 193 Heads of State and Government who adopted the 2030 Agenda for Sustainable Development in September 2015.

We believe in the power and potential of every child. This is often suppressed by poverty, violence, exclusion and discrimination. Its girls who are most affected. Plan International’s new Global Strategy aims to transform the lives of 100 million girls by implementing an integrated programme and influence approach.
